"Sat for two hours..ordered 2 glasses of wine and an appetizer."
Phone: +442072067562,+442079377211,+442077368140,+4480033
Address: Copthorne Tara Hotel, Scarsdale Place, London, W85SY, United Kingdom
City: London
Monday: 07:30-14:30
Tuesday: 07:30-14:30
Wednesday: 07:30-14:30
Thursday: 07:30-14:30
Friday: 07:30-20:30
Dishes: 10
Amenities: 6
Categories: 5
Reviews: 23766